Manager, Compiler Engineering

2 Months ago • 10 Years + • Research & Development • $184,000 PA - $356,500 PA

Job Summary

Job Description

NVIDIA's HPC Compiler team seeks a Manager, Compiler Engineering to lead and manage a team of experienced compiler engineers. Responsibilities include collaborating with senior management, establishing team objectives, mentoring junior engineers, and evolving team policies. The role requires strong software design fundamentals, a deep understanding of compilers and programming languages (C, C++, Fortran, OpenMP, OpenACC), and excellent communication skills. The successful candidate will contribute to the development and testing of compilers for high-performance computing, driving improvements in compiler performance and development methodologies. This is a high-impact role within a fast-paced, innovative environment.
Must have:
  • Bachelor's degree in CS/ECE or equivalent
  • 10+ years software engineering experience
  • 4+ years management/team lead experience
  • Strong software design fundamentals
  • Deep understanding of compilers and programming languages
  • Excellent communication skills
Good to have:
  • LLVM or open-source project contributions
  • Familiarity with Fortran, C++, OpenMP, OpenACC
  • Knowledge of compiler internals
Perks:
  • Competitive salary
  • Generous benefits package
  • Equity

Job Details

NVIDIA's invention of the GPU sparked the growth of the PC gaming market, redefined modern computer graphics, and revolutionized parallel computing. Our GPUs are being used in many of the largest high performance computing projects around the world, solving real world problems. Our products are used to build and parallelize the most meaningful scientific applications in the world for weather modeling, climatology, fluid dynamics and defense. We support real science and scientists throughout the world.

We are now looking for a Compiler Engineering Manager. NVIDIA’s HPC Compiler team is looking to hire Compiler Engineering Manager to join the team building one of the world's most important optimizing compiler products. Your work will support development and testing of compilers for high-performance computing and help drive future implementations of C, C++, Fortran, OpenMP and OpenACC. Do you love the inherent challenges of complex software projects and driving systemic improvements in compiler performance and development methodologies? Are you self-motivated and a comfortable in a fast-paced team? Being a compiler engineering manager requires both traditional software management skills and a dedication to the success of our end users. If you want a front-row seat to innovative compiler development in high-performance computing (HPC), then we want you!

What you'll be doing:

  • Collaborating with senior management for team vision and development.

  • Leading and managing a team of experience compiler engineers working on compiler technology for C, C++, Fortran, OpenMP, and OpenACC, optimizers, and LLVM code generation.

  • Establishing team objectives to meet schedules and goals.

  • Grooming, mentoring and guiding early in career engineers to grow our next generation of leaders.

  • Establishing and evolve policies and procedures that affect the immediate organization.

What we need to see:

  • Bachelor degree in Computer Science, ECE or related industry experience (or equivalent experience); (Masters or PhD preferred)

  • 10+ overall years of Software engineering experience with 4 years of hands-on management/ team lead experience

  • Strong software design fundamentals and a deep understanding of compilers and programming languages

  • Knowledge of software engineering principles

  • Excellent communication skills to interface across organization at all levels

  • Experience leadership skills to mentor

Ways to stand out from the crowd:

  • Contributing to LLVM or other open source projects

  • Familiarity with Fortran, C++, OpenMP, and OpenACC standards

  • Knowledge of compiler internals from front end to run-time environment

With competitive salaries and a generous benefits package, we are widely considered to be one of the technology world’s most desirable employers. We have some of the most forward-thinking and hardworking people in the world working for us and, due to unprecedented growth, our exclusive engineering teams are rapidly growing. If you're a creative and autonomous engineer with a real passion for technology, we want to hear from you.

The base salary range is 184,000 USD - 356,500 USD. Your base salary will be determined based on your location, experience, and the pay of employees in similar positions.

You will also be eligible for equity and benefits. NVIDIA accepts applications on an ongoing basis.

NVIDIA is committed to fostering a diverse work environment and pro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ate (including in our hiring and promotion practices) on the basis of race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law.

Similar Jobs

NVIDIA - Senior Math Libraries Engineer - Dense Linear Algebra

NVIDIA

California, United States (Hybrid)
4 Months ago
NVIDIA - Developer Technology Engineer, Public Sector - New College Grad 2025

NVIDIA

Santa Clara, California, United States (On-Site)
1 Month ago
NVIDIA - Software Engineering Manager, Sparse Linear Algebra Libraries

NVIDIA

United States (Hybrid)
3 Months ago
NVIDIA - Solution Architect - AI and ML

NVIDIA

(Remote)
4 Months ago
NVIDIA - Software Engineering Manager, Sparse Linear Algebra Libraries

NVIDIA

California, United States (Hybrid)
4 Months ago
NVIDIA - System Design Validation Engineer

NVIDIA

Santa Clara, California, United States (On-Site)
1 Month ago
Google - Student Researcher, PhD, Winter/Summer 2025

Google

Mountain View, California, United States (On-Site)
6 Months ago
Riot Games - Senior Technical Product Manager - League Studios, League Data Central

Riot Games

Los Angeles, California, United States (On-Site)
2 Months ago
Riot Games - Principal Software Engineer, Product Tech-Lead - Unpublished R&D Product

Riot Games

Los Angeles, California, United States (On-Site)
6 Months ago
Tesla - Electrical Engineer, Motor Design - Optimus

Tesla

Athens, Greece (On-Site)
3 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

NVIDIA - Software Engineering Manager, Sparse Linear Algebra Libraries

NVIDIA

California, United States (Hybrid)
4 Months ago
NVIDIA - Developer Technology Engineer, Public Sector - New College Grad 2025

NVIDIA

Santa Clara, California, United States (On-Site)
1 Month ago
NVIDIA - Software Engineering Manager, Sparse Linear Algebra Libraries

NVIDIA

United States (Hybrid)
3 Months ago
NVIDIA - Developer Technology Engineer - HPC and AI

NVIDIA

Taipei City, Taiwan (On-Site)
1 Month ago
NVIDIA - Solution Architect - AI and ML

NVIDIA

(Remote)
4 Months ago
NVIDIA - Senior Math Libraries Engineer - Dense Linear Algebra

NVIDIA

California, United States (Hybrid)
4 Months ago
Zelis  - Itemized Bill Reviewer

Zelis

Hyderabad, Telangana, India (On-Site)
2 Weeks ago
bytedance - APAC Real Estate Space Planning and Operations Manager

bytedance

Singapore (On-Site)
1 Month ago
Google - Imaging System Architect

Google

Mountain View, California, United States (On-Site)
1 Month ago
Sony Pictures Entertainment - Senior Manager, Marketing

Sony Pictures Entertainment

Toronto, Ontario, Canada (Hybrid)
3 Days ago

Get notifed when new similar jobs are uploaded

Jobs in Hillsboro, Oregon, United States

NBC Universal - Multimedia Journalist/Anchor

NBC Universal

Centennial, Colorado, United States (On-Site)
2 Weeks ago
bytedance - Senior Software Engineer - Developer Infrastructure

bytedance

San Jose, California, United States (On-Site)
2 Months ago
beghou consulting - Cloud Data Engineer

beghou consulting

Durham, North Carolina, United States (Hybrid)
1 Month ago
Palo Alto Networks - Customer Success Architect

Palo Alto Networks

Plano, Texas, United States (On-Site)
2 Weeks ago
Visa Jobs - Sr. Manager, Data Science

Visa Jobs

Atlanta, Georgia, United States (Hybrid)
3 Weeks ago
Next Level Business Services - Java Developer with Oracle SOA

Next Level Business Services

Cincinnati, Ohio, United States (On-Site)
7 Months ago
Lightcast - Director of Sales

Lightcast

Moscow, Idaho, United States (Remote)
3 Weeks ago
HCL Tech - C++ Technical Lead

HCL Tech

Chantilly, Virginia, United States (Hybrid)
1 Month ago
Adyen - Senior Financial Risk Analyst

Adyen

Chicago, Illinois, United States (On-Site)
2 Weeks ago
fluence - Senior Product Compliance Engineer

fluence

Houston, Texas, United States (Hybrid)
7 Months ago

Get notifed when new similar jobs are uploaded

Research & Development Jobs

Luxoft - Regular C++ Software Developer

Luxoft

Chennai, Tamil Nadu, India (On-Site)
6 Months ago
NVIDIA - Senior Malware Research Architect

NVIDIA

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
3 Months ago
bytedance - Software Engineer, ML System Architecture

bytedance

Seattle, Washington, United States (On-Site)
7 Months ago
N-ix - Senior C++ Engineer (High Performance Computing)

N-ix

United Kingdom (Flexible)
3 Months ago
Riot Games - Art Outsourcing II (Weapons Concept)

Riot Games

Los Angeles, California, United States (On-Site)
1 Month ago
Assystems - Ingénieur d'Etudes Electricité H/F

Assystems

Lyon, Auvergne-Rhône-Alpes, France (On-Site)
7 Months ago
fluence - Controls Software Engineer II

fluence

Houston, Texas, United States (Hybrid)
7 Months ago
NVIDIA - DFX Software Engineer (RDSS Intern)

NVIDIA

Taipei City, Taiwan (On-Site)
4 Months ago
Tesla - Dual Degree Program in Mechanical Engineering (B.Sc.)

Tesla

Brandenburg, Germany (On-Site)
3 Months ago
The Walt Disney Company - Disney Research Intern

The Walt Disney Company

Zürich, Zurich, Switzerland (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Since its founding in 1993, NVIDIA (NASDAQ: NVDA) has been a pioneer in accelerated computing. The company’s invention of the GPU in 1999 sparked the growth of the PC gaming market, redefined computer graphics, ignited the era of modern AI and is fueling the creation of the metaverse. NVIDIA is now a full-stack computing company with data-center-scale offerings that are reshaping industry.

Santa Clara, California, United States (On-Site)

Massachusetts, United States (On-Site)

Santa Clara, California, United States (On-Site)

Santa Clara, California, United States (On-Site)

Santa Clara, California, United States (On-Site)

Texas, United States (On-Site)

Santa Clara, California, United States (Hybrid)

Santa Clara, California, United States (Hybrid)

Pune, Maharashtra, India (On-Site)

Taipei City, Taiwan (On-Site)

View All Jobs

Get notified when new jobs are added by NVIDIA

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ug